The Neo Geo, released in 1990, was a revolutionary arcade system and home console, renowned for its powerful hardware that enabled stunning 2D graphics and CD-quality audio—a massive leap ahead of its contemporaries. Designed by SNK (Shin Nihon Kikaku), the "MVS" (Multi Video System) arcade version allowed operators to swap games with ease, while the home "AES" (Advanced Entertainment System) delivered the identical arcade experience.

NeoRageX was a pioneering DOS-based emulator that later moved to Windows, designed specifically to play Neo Geo arcade games. Unlike MAME, which aims to emulate thousands of systems, NeoRageX was tailored exclusively for the Neo Geo, making it fast, efficient, and user-friendly for its time. Why NeoRageX 5.2a?
